Transaction f5993933f49be445112657980412636d93f353a421ac642ad869d1548efb0805
3 Input
2 Outputs
- f5993933f49be445112657980412636d93f353a421ac642ad869d1548efb0805:0
- f5993933f49be445112657980412636d93f353a421ac642ad869d1548efb0805:1
value 10000000
address 3JwGBSKxEvhrLFuVpkchjeQVAoGA3QzkE8
value 1686781
address bc1pkfhpw9ggjjeapfkar6t5t8fzhuphg4lfs58agttw336c23nslluqagxkut